If it is a midi file, it can be done without script. You can make it un-loopable using any midi sequencer.(insert controller 111(right?) at the end of song)
One solution would be to simply add a timer to the Game_System class, or better, RPG::AudioFile that has the length the song plays, before going to the next song. You could simply count frames or just use Time.new or something, to play the next song. I might do it if I get bored enough. I will add it in my multiple bgm script.
